The global Spinal Fusion Biologics market size was valued at approximately USD 5.2 billion in 2025 and is projected to reach USD 9.8 billion by 2035, growing at a CAGR of 6.3% during the forecast period. The Spinal Fusion Biologics market encompasses the various biological materials and biomaterials used to enhance spinal fusion surgeries, aimed at correcting vertebral deformities and instabilities. This includes osteobiologics, growth factors, and bone graft substitutes that play an integral role in spinal fusion procedures.
The industry has evolved significantly, with innovations in biologics that expedite the fusion process and improve patient outcomes. The current maturity stage of the market is characterized by high adoption rates in developed regions, with emerging technologies promising increased penetration globally. Strategies such as collaboration between biotech firms and healthcare providers are enhancing the commercial viability of spinal fusion biologics. The overall market outlook remains positive, driven by an aging population, a rise in spinal disorders, and advancements in medical technologies.

Technological evolution in spinal biologics focuses on sophisticated biomaterials and growth factors, emphasizing less invasive approaches and shorter recovery periods. A vibrant innovation pipeline is driven by robust R&D and strategic alliances aimed at enhancing biologic efficacy. Advanced analytics and AI further drive effectiveness and affordability, reshaping competitive dynamics and accelerating market entry for new players.
The upstream ecosystem involves a diversified supplier base for raw materials like biopolymers and collagen. Midstream, significant investments in technology streamline production processes and foster high capacity utilization. Downstream, the distribution strongly revolves around healthcare facilities with key emphasis on cost-efficiency and margin optimization, with primary insights indicating a shift towards integrated supply chains to address systemic inefficiencies.

North America leads with the largest share due to advanced healthcare infrastructure and high spinal disorder prevalence. Europe follows, with robust regulatory frameworks and growing adoption of biologics. Asia Pacific is poised for rapid growth, driven by manufacturing advantages and increasing healthcare investments. Latin America and Middle East & Africa present emerging opportunities amidst expanding healthcare initiatives and infrastructure development.
